Opportunity: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ory (LLNL), operated by the Lawrence Livermore National Security (LLNS), LLC under contract no. DE-AC52-07NA27344 (Contract 44) with the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E), is offering the opportunity to enter into a collaboration to further develop and commercialize its nobel-ice-modulated superconducting circuit. Background: Superconducting resonators and qubits must hit target frequencies with � kHz precision, yet lithography, thin-film variation and unknown surface adsorbates routinely scatter them by >100 MHz�forcing designers to leave wide spacing between elements, accept low wafer yield, or add lossy, noisy tuning hardware.
